I loved this stuff when I was 16 and I got a 5mL bottle of it in a gift with purchase. I still like it today, but I no longer love it. Why? The version you can purchase today is not the version I fell in love with five years ago. It is no longer dark and velvety, with a rich plum note; it is now bright and slightly soapy. Still a lovely perfume, but I wish it still smelled the same as it did before. T_T
